由于CompileSwift构建命令失败,Travis-CI构建失败

时间:2018-11-13 10:07:32

标签: ios xcode travis-ci

在Travis-CI上构建iOS项目时,我遇到多个构建命令失败,例如:-

**测试失败: 使用未声明的类型'SomeClassCancelDelegate'

使用未声明类型的“ SomeClassPaymentCell”

使用未声明类型的“ SomeClassPaymentCell”

使用未解决的标识符“ SomeViewController”

命令CompileSwift失败,退出代码非零

由于构建失败,测试被取消。**

**测试失败**

以下构建命令失败:     CompileSwift普通x86_64 /Users/travis/build/some-Group/someproject-ios/Modules/SubModules/SomeViewControllerExtensions.swift

是否可以配置.yml文件,以便Travis忽略此类失败并让构建成功?

非常感谢您的帮助!

1 个答案:

答案 0 :(得分:1)

最后弄清楚了,这是项目的单元测试用例的问题。在执行构建命令时,单元测试也会获得在我的情况下失败的构建,因此导致整个构建失败。